Lines Matching defs:Expect
1287 Expect(Token::ASSIGN, CHECK_OK);
1314 Expect(Token::LBRACE, CHECK_OK);
1334 Expect(Token::RBRACE, CHECK_OK);
1398 Expect(Token::STRING, CHECK_OK);
1429 Expect(Token::IMPORT, CHECK_OK);
1485 Expect(Token::EXPORT, CHECK_OK);
1881 Expect(Token::FUNCTION, CHECK_OK);
1883 Expect(Token::LPAREN, CHECK_OK);
1889 Expect(Token::COMMA, CHECK_OK);
1892 Expect(Token::RPAREN, CHECK_OK);
1893 Expect(Token::SEMICOLON, CHECK_OK);
1939 Expect(Token::FUNCTION, CHECK_OK);
1974 Expect(Token::LBRACE, CHECK_OK);
1983 Expect(Token::RBRACE, CHECK_OK);
1999 Expect(Token::LBRACE, CHECK_OK);
2015 Expect(Token::RBRACE, CHECK_OK);
2230 Expect(Token::ASSIGN, CHECK_OK);
2406 Expect(Token::COLON, CHECK_OK);
2425 // Only expect semicolon in the former case.
2443 Expect(Token::IF, CHECK_OK);
2444 Expect(Token::LPAREN, CHECK_OK);
2446 Expect(Token::RPAREN, CHECK_OK);
2463 Expect(Token::CONTINUE, CHECK_OK);
2493 Expect(Token::BREAK, CHECK_OK);
2532 Expect(Token::RETURN, CHECK_OK);
2568 Expect(Token::WITH, CHECK_OK);
2576 Expect(Token::LPAREN, CHECK_OK);
2578 Expect(Token::RPAREN, CHECK_OK);
2599 Expect(Token::CASE, CHECK_OK);
2602 Expect(Token::DEFAULT, CHECK_OK);
2611 Expect(Token::COLON, CHECK_OK);
2633 Expect(Token::SWITCH, CHECK_OK);
2634 Expect(Token::LPAREN, CHECK_OK);
2636 Expect(Token::RPAREN, CHECK_OK);
2640 Expect(Token::LBRACE, CHECK_OK);
2645 Expect(Token::RBRACE, CHECK_OK);
2656 Expect(Token::THROW, CHECK_OK);
2682 Expect(Token::TRY, CHECK_OK);
2710 Expect(Token::LPAREN, CHECK_OK);
2721 Expect(Token::RPAREN, CHECK_OK);
2732 Expect(Token::LBRACE, CHECK_OK);
2789 Expect(Token::DO, CHECK_OK);
2791 Expect(Token::WHILE, CHECK_OK);
2792 Expect(Token::LPAREN, CHECK_OK);
2800 Expect(Token::RPAREN, CHECK_OK);
2820 Expect(Token::WHILE, CHECK_OK);
2821 Expect(Token::LPAREN, CHECK_OK);
2823 Expect(Token::RPAREN, CHECK_OK);
2842 Expect(Token::FOR, CHECK_OK);
2843 Expect(Token::LPAREN, CHECK_OK);
2856 Expect(Token::IN, CHECK_OK);
2858 Expect(Token::RPAREN, CHECK_OK);
2903 Expect(Token::IN, CHECK_OK);
2905 Expect(Token::RPAREN, CHECK_OK);
2942 Expect(Token::IN, CHECK_OK);
2944 Expect(Token::RPAREN, CHECK_OK);
2966 Expect(Token::SEMICOLON, CHECK_OK);
2972 Expect(Token::SEMICOLON, CHECK_OK);
2979 Expect(Token::RPAREN, CHECK_OK);
3018 Expect(Token::COMMA, CHECK_OK);
3116 Expect(Token::COLON, CHECK_OK);
3364 Expect(Token::RBRACK, CHECK_OK);
3429 Expect(Token::NEW, CHECK_OK);
3468 Expect(Token::FUNCTION, CHECK_OK);
3503 Expect(Token::RBRACK, CHECK_OK);
3537 Expect(Token::DEBUGGER, CHECK_OK);
3678 Expect(Token::RPAREN, CHECK_OK);
3733 Expect(Token::LBRACK, CHECK_OK);
3743 Expect(Token::COMMA, CHECK_OK);
3746 Expect(Token::RBRACK, CHECK_OK);
4104 Expect(Token::LBRACE, CHECK_OK);
4136 if (peek() != Token::RBRACE) Expect(Token::COMMA, CHECK_OK);
4184 Expect(Token::COLON, CHECK_OK);
4206 if (peek() != Token::RBRACE) Expect(Token::COMMA, CHECK_OK);
4213 Expect(Token::RBRACE, CHECK_OK);
4263 Expect(Token::LPAREN, CHECK_OK);
4275 if (!done) Expect(Token::COMMA, CHECK_OK);
4277 Expect(Token::RPAREN, CHECK_OK);
4414 Expect(Token::LPAREN, CHECK_OK);
4448 if (!done) Expect(Token::COMMA, CHECK_OK);
4450 Expect(Token::RPAREN, CHECK_OK);
4452 Expect(Token::LBRACE, CHECK_OK);
4508 Expect(Token::RBRACE, CHECK_OK);
4544 Expect(Token::RBRACE, CHECK_OK);
4576 Expect(Token::RBRACE, CHECK_OK);
4680 Expect(Token::MOD, CHECK_OK);
4738 void Parser::Expect(Token::Value token, bool* ok) {
4769 Expect(Token::SEMICOLON, ok);
4774 Expect(Token::IDENTIFIER, ok);
4799 Expect(Token::IDENTIFIER, ok);
4801 Expect(Token::FUTURE_STRICT_RESERVED_WORD, ok);
4814 Expect(Token::FUTURE_STRICT_RESERVED_WORD, ok);